-
Notifications
You must be signed in to change notification settings - Fork 9.1k
Closed
Labels
Resolution-DuplicateThere's another issue on the tracker that's pretty much the same thing.There's another issue on the tracker that's pretty much the same thing.
Description
Windows Terminal version (or Windows build number)
19042.1165
Other Software
VS Code
Version: 1.61.0-insider (user setup)
Commit: ec40cbe164c59f3d13b6eff5fc7b0231ec0ab7aa
Date: 2021-09-13T05:15:14.689Z
Electron: 13.1.8
Chrome: 91.0.4472.164
Node.js: 14.16.0
V8: 9.1.269.39-electron.0
OS: Windows_NT x64 10.0.19042
Steps to reproduce
Redefine the prompt to inject OSC sequences, for example:
pwsh:
function Prompt() {
return "`e]133;before`u{7}middle`e]133;after`u{7}"
}wsl.exe:
export PS1='\x1b]133;before\x07middle\x1b]133;after\x07When this gets run through conpty all the OSC sequences seem to get front loaded, not put in the order that they are defined.
Expected Behavior
I expect the terminal to receive the following:
�[?25l�[12;7H�]133;before�middle�]133;after�
�[?25h
Actual Behavior
�[?25l�[12;7H�]133;before��]133;after�
middle�[?25h
Reactions are currently unavailable
Metadata
Metadata
Assignees
Labels
Resolution-DuplicateThere's another issue on the tracker that's pretty much the same thing.There's another issue on the tracker that's pretty much the same thing.